A Graduate Certificate in Coffee Business Development provides specialized training for professionals seeking to advance their careers in the coffee industry. This program equips students with the knowledge and skills necessary to succeed in various coffee-related roles, from sourcing and roasting to marketing and sales.
The program's lear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of coffee production, supply chain management, quality control, and business strategies specific to the coffee sector. Students will also develop strong analytical skills, including financial analysis and market research techniques crucial for coffee business success.
Typically, a Graduate Certificate in Coffee Business Development can be completed within 12 to 18 months, depending on the institution and the student's course load. This intensive, focused program allows professionals to upskill rapidly and gain a competitive edge within the dynamic coffee market.
